Key Stage 2

Meaning

The backbone (spine) of a human.

A vertebrate is an animal with a backbone.

About Vertebrates

A vertebrate animal has a spine running down its back.
Vertebrate animals usually also have a ribcage.
There are 5 groups of vertebrates:
  • Amphibian
  • Bird
  • Fish
  • Mammal
  • Reptile
